Diana G. Kenneson, CPA

EDUCATION:

Indiana University of Pennsylvania, Indiana, PA
B.S. Accounting
Minor in Economics

OVERVIEW:

Ms. Kenneson is a founding partner with Jacobs, Kenneson & Company. The services she provides her clients include individual and corporate tax return planning and preparation, financial statement preparation, litigation support, compilations and management advisory services for small businesses and individuals with modest to significant wealth. Her experience includes compilations, reviews and audit engagements for numerous and diverse business entities and litigation support.

Ms. Kenneson is a graduate of Indiana University of Pennsylvania with a BS in Accounting, a minor in Economics and a licensed Certified Public Accountant. She remains apprised of current industry trends by attending courses and seminars in taxation.

While an expatriate in Singapore and Thailand in 1999-2000, Ms. Kenneson volunteered as a teacher for a local orphanage and a greeter for various cultural events.

Prior to co-founding Jacobs, Kenneson and Company, Ms. Kenneson gained audit experience in a regional CPA firm, investment expertise with an international financial institution and insurance knowledge with a national insurance company. To compliment her accomplished professional career, Ms. Kenneson is married, mother of two young children, and a triathlete.

HIGHLIGHTS OF PROFESSIONAL EXPERIENCE

Services clients' comprehensive tax planning and preparation needs ranging from individual tax returns to medium sized businesses, including partnerships, C-Corps and S-Corps, multiple state and local taxing authorities, payroll taxes, sales and use taxes, and privilege taxes to ensure compliance balanced with maximum tax benefit.

Conducts forensic examinations to identify misappropriation or concealment of assets and provides litigation support.

Delivers family-based accounting and tax advisory services focused on unique client issues and opportunities that may exist.  Issues include:  filing status, dependents, education credits, child care credit, child tax credit, kiddie tax, earned income credit, IRAs, employment of family members, and tax planning to secure permanent tax savings or deferral of income tax through strategic application of accounting methods.

Facilitates and coordinates tax preparation for several married, but separated clients, to maximize tax savings based on qualified filing status, dependents, and tax credits available to both parties jointly and/or individually.

Compiles financial statements for annual and quarterly reports, budgets, forecasts and cash flow analyses tailored to client needs.

Subject matter expertise for financial investments, stock options, and retirement investment vehicles including 401(k), 403(b), IRA, Roth IRA, SEP, Keogh, etc.

Sound knowledge and expertise with client relocations including multi-state returns, local returns, and sale and purchase of residence(s).

Advanced knowledge of insurance industry both personal and commercial.

Supervised cash department staff in maintaining investments for P&C companies with a combined portfolio value of over $3 billion.

Prepared time weighted return calculation for pension companies.

Developed processes and tools to facilitate the quarterly reporting process for a unique MVA annuity product.

Prepared Annual Statements for large Life Insurance Company.

Performed audits, compilations and reviews for small to mid-size non-profit and for profit organizations.

Prepared quarterly and annual statutory filings pertaining to invested assets for a major insurance company.

Knowledgeable in various software programs with excellent skills in accounting programs and tax research.
